From 5d56efe07076105783af6106841cff6fcc1698e3 Mon Sep 17 00:00:00 2001 From: L3viathan Date: Tue, 21 Apr 2026 21:05:49 +0200 Subject: [PATCH] Add self-assignable role "Aspiring Contributors" This is meant to limit the noise in #dev-contrib. --- bot/constants.py | 1 + bot/exts/info/subscribe.py | 1 + 2 files changed, 2 insertions(+) diff --git a/bot/constants.py b/bot/constants.py index fc4fa7beed..63fc156fef 100644 --- a/bot/constants.py +++ b/bot/constants.py @@ -141,6 +141,7 @@ class _Roles(EnvConfig, env_prefix="roles_"): pyweek_announcements: int = 897568414044938310 revival_of_code: int = 988801794668908655 archived_channels_access: int = 1074780483776417964 + aspiring_contributors: int = 1496224728686268657 contributors: int = 295488872404484098 python_community: int = 458226413825294336 diff --git a/bot/exts/info/subscribe.py b/bot/exts/info/subscribe.py index 0ac29d32a4..6e8f089bfc 100644 --- a/bot/exts/info/subscribe.py +++ b/bot/exts/info/subscribe.py @@ -29,6 +29,7 @@ class AssignableRole: AssignableRole(constants.Roles.lovefest), AssignableRole(constants.Roles.advent_of_code), AssignableRole(constants.Roles.revival_of_code), + AssignableRole(constants.Roles.aspiring_contributors), ) ITEMS_PER_ROW = 3